Mrs. Anne Smith and Mrs. Renita Page gave an update on ADvancED and stated that Vernon Parish Schools having continued to meet the requirements established by the AdvancED Commission and Board of Trustees is hereby again accredited by the Southern Association of Colleges and Schools Council on Accreditation and School Improvement.
Superintendent Williams stated that this was a long process with dedication and hard work of everyone involved.
Mr. Clay gave his monthly Headstart Report and discussed the following Headstart policies and procedures. These policies/procedures will be on the October 14th Agenda for approval.
*VPHS Monitoring Classroom Environment/Promoting Social Emotional Competence
*Monitoring Improvement Action Plan (MIAP)
*VPHS Communication/Information Sharing with the Governing Body and Policy Council
*VPHS New Education Staff Training Plan
*VPHS Job Description for Substitute Teacher
*VPHS Policy for Obtaining Substitute Teacher for Classroom
It was noted that VPHS will report monthly on the number of breakfasts and lunches served to Headstart students.

Vernon Travis reported that the Salary/Personnel Committee had met and reviewed the personnel changes for October. It was also noted that student enrollment has decreased and cost saving measures would be utilized. No action was taken.
Superintendent Williams reminded Board Members of the Headstart Training on Tuesday, October 14th at 9:00 – Board meeting at 10:00. Superintendent Williams also stated that Mr. Jon Guice would be here on Thursday, November 13th for Training for Elected Officials.
Superintendent Williams reiterated the fact that no local school board could change Common Core – only the curriculum could be altered. He stated that what we have to do is what is best for our students and it was our duty and responsibility to prepare our students for the state standards of Common Core.
